.heyly-landing.alternatives .alt-hero{background:var(--bubble);border-bottom:1px solid var(--border);padding:160px 40px 80px;position:relative;overflow:hidden}.heyly-landing.alternatives .alt-hero-inner{z-index:1;text-align:center;max-width:820px;margin:0 auto;position:relative}.heyly-landing.alternatives .alt-hero-inner .eyebrow{color:var(--teal-dark);background:#4384961a}.heyly-landing.alternatives .alt-hero h1{letter-spacing:-1.2px;color:var(--ink);max-width:760px;margin:0 auto 16px;font-size:clamp(34px,4.8vw,56px);font-weight:700;line-height:1.05}.heyly-landing.alternatives .alt-hero h1 em{color:var(--teal-dark);font-style:normal;font-weight:800}.heyly-landing.alternatives .alt-hero-sub{color:var(--ink);max-width:680px;margin:0 auto 14px;font-size:clamp(17px,1.5vw,21px);font-weight:600}.heyly-landing.alternatives .alt-hero-lede{color:var(--ink-soft);max-width:660px;margin:0 auto 16px;font-size:16px;line-height:1.6}.heyly-landing.alternatives .alt-hero-meta{color:var(--ink-soft);opacity:.7;margin:0 auto 28px;font-size:13px}.heyly-landing.alternatives .alt-hero-cta{flex-wrap:wrap;justify-content:center;gap:12px;display:inline-flex}.heyly-landing.alternatives .alt-hero-cta .btn-primary{background:var(--teal);color:#fff;border-radius:999px;align-items:center;padding:14px 24px;font-size:15px;font-weight:600;transition:all .2s;display:inline-flex}.heyly-landing.alternatives .alt-hero-cta .btn-primary:hover{transform:translateY(-2px);box-shadow:0 14px 32px #4384964d}.heyly-landing.alternatives .alt-hero-cta .btn-ghost-light{color:var(--ink);background:#ffffffb3;border:1px solid #1516191a;border-radius:999px;align-items:center;padding:14px 22px;font-size:15px;font-weight:500;display:inline-flex}.heyly-landing.alternatives .alt-why{background:#fff;padding:80px 40px}.heyly-landing.alternatives .alt-compare{background:var(--cream,#f4f7fc);padding:80px 40px}.heyly-landing.alternatives .alt-table-wrap{border:1px solid var(--border);background:#fff;border-radius:16px;max-width:980px;margin-top:32px;margin-left:auto;margin-right:auto;overflow-x:auto}.heyly-landing.alternatives .alt-table{border-collapse:collapse;width:100%}.heyly-landing.alternatives .alt-table th,.heyly-landing.alternatives .alt-table td{text-align:left;border-bottom:1px solid var(--border);vertical-align:top;padding:16px 20px}.heyly-landing.alternatives .alt-table th{color:var(--ink);letter-spacing:.2px;background:#4384960f;font-size:14px;font-weight:600}.heyly-landing.alternatives .alt-table tbody tr:last-child td{border-bottom:none}.heyly-landing.alternatives .alt-table tr.is-us{background:#f4dedc66}.heyly-landing.alternatives .alt-table .us-badge{background:var(--teal);color:#fff;border-radius:999px;margin-left:8px;padding:2px 8px;font-size:11px;font-weight:600;display:inline-block}.heyly-landing.alternatives .alt-table .alt-tagline{color:var(--ink-soft);margin-top:4px;font-size:13px;font-weight:400}.heyly-landing.alternatives .alt-cards{background:#fff;padding:80px 40px}.heyly-landing.alternatives .alt-cards-grid{grid-template-columns:1fr;gap:24px;max-width:880px;margin:40px auto 0;display:grid}.heyly-landing.alternatives .alt-card{border:1px solid var(--border);background:#fff;border-radius:16px;padding:28px;position:relative}.heyly-landing.alternatives .alt-card.is-us{border-color:var(--teal);background:linear-gradient(#f4dedc2e 0%,#fff 60%);border-width:2px}.heyly-landing.alternatives .alt-card .alt-rank{color:var(--ink-soft);background:#1516190f;border-radius:999px;margin-bottom:8px;padding:4px 10px;font-size:12px;font-weight:600;display:inline-block}.heyly-landing.alternatives .alt-card.is-us .alt-rank{background:var(--teal);color:#fff}.heyly-landing.alternatives .alt-card h3{color:var(--ink);margin:0 0 4px;font-size:24px;font-weight:700}.heyly-landing.alternatives .alt-card-tagline{color:var(--ink-soft);margin:0 0 16px;font-size:15px}.heyly-landing.alternatives .alt-card-desc{color:var(--ink);margin:0 0 20px;font-size:15px;line-height:1.65}.heyly-landing.alternatives .alt-card-grid{grid-template-columns:1fr 1fr;gap:24px;margin-bottom:20px;display:grid}@media (max-width:600px){.heyly-landing.alternatives .alt-card-grid{grid-template-columns:1fr}}.heyly-landing.alternatives .alt-card-grid h4{text-transform:uppercase;letter-spacing:.6px;color:var(--ink-soft);margin:0 0 8px;font-size:12px}.heyly-landing.alternatives .alt-card-grid ul{margin:0;padding-left:18px}.heyly-landing.alternatives .alt-card-grid li{margin-bottom:4px;font-size:14px;line-height:1.55}.heyly-landing.alternatives .alt-card-grid p{margin:0 0 12px;font-size:14px;line-height:1.55}.heyly-landing.alternatives .alt-card-cta{background:var(--teal);color:#fff;border-radius:999px;align-items:center;padding:12px 22px;font-size:14px;font-weight:600;display:inline-flex}.heyly-landing.alternatives .alt-card-cta-outline{color:var(--ink);border:1px solid var(--border);background:0 0;border-radius:999px;align-items:center;padding:12px 22px;font-size:14px;font-weight:500;display:inline-flex}.heyly-landing.alternatives .alt-decision{background:var(--bubble);padding:80px 40px}.heyly-landing.alternatives .alt-decision-list{flex-direction:column;gap:12px;max-width:760px;margin:32px auto 0;padding:0;list-style:none;display:flex}.heyly-landing.alternatives .alt-decision-list li{border:1px solid var(--border);background:#fff;border-radius:12px;grid-template-columns:1fr 1fr;gap:16px;padding:18px 24px;font-size:15px;display:grid}.heyly-landing.alternatives .alt-decision-list .if{color:var(--ink)}.heyly-landing.alternatives .alt-decision-list .then{color:var(--teal-dark)}@media (max-width:600px){.heyly-landing.alternatives .alt-decision-list li{grid-template-columns:1fr;gap:8px}}.heyly-landing.alternatives .alt-faq{background:#fff;padding:80px 40px}.heyly-landing.alternatives .alt-faq-list{flex-direction:column;gap:12px;max-width:760px;margin:32px auto 0;display:flex}.heyly-landing.alternatives .alt-faq-item{background:var(--cream,#f4f7fc);border:1px solid var(--border);border-radius:12px;padding:0}.heyly-landing.alternatives .alt-faq-item summary{cursor:pointer;color:var(--ink);padding:18px 24px;font-size:16px;font-weight:600;list-style:none;position:relative}.heyly-landing.alternatives .alt-faq-item summary::-webkit-details-marker{display:none}.heyly-landing.alternatives .alt-faq-item summary:after{content:"+";color:var(--teal-dark);font-size:22px;transition:transform .2s;position:absolute;top:16px;right:24px}.heyly-landing.alternatives .alt-faq-item[open] summary:after{transform:rotate(45deg)}.heyly-landing.alternatives .alt-faq-item p{color:var(--ink);margin:0;padding:0 24px 20px;font-size:15px;line-height:1.65}
